Customer does not have a NTP server and I need to change time for British Summer Time urgently. But when I try to change the hour in CUCM it changes the date! When I change it back it changes again!
Anyone else seen this bug and has a fix?

The IP phones will get their time from the callManager server. Just as with any Microsoft PC, the CallManager server can be setup to automatically adjust the time for day light savings time. To do this, click on the clock in the system tray, Click on the time zone tab, click the Automatically adjust clock for day light savings changes.
Field Notice: FN - 62669 - U.S. Daylight Saving Time Policy Changes for Cisco CallManager/Communications Manager:
